The Scholarship Search Qualifier section of the Kent State University Online Scholarship Guide is designed to display all scholarships that you may qualify for given the information you provide. However, the Scholarship Search Qualifier will also display scholarships that we believe you will qualify for, even if the scholarship does not specifically match the criteria you entered. For example if you enter 3.0 for your GPA the Scholarship Search Qualifier will return results of scholarships that specify a GPA of 3.0 or higher as well as those scholarships that don't specify any GPA requirement. You can use a broad search with only the basic criteria such as Class Standing, Major, or College/School or you can narrow your search by including criteria such as age, enrollment status, and ethnicity. The further you narrow your search the greater the chances of receiving only those scholarships you qualify for. Remember, the Scholarship Search Qualifier results are based on the information in the printed guide. Some scholarships have specific criteria that may or may not be included in the description section. Make sure you verify all information with the contact person(s) for each scholarship. Not all scholarships may be listed in the printed guide or here in the online version. Contact the academic departments to ensure that you are not missing out on any new scholarship programs.

Enrollment Status
Status Undergraduate Graduate
Full Time 12+ hours 8+ hours
3/4 Time 9 to 11 hours 6 or 7 hours
Half Time 6 to 8 hours 4 or 5 hours
Less than Half Time 1 to 5 hours 1 to 3 hours
